隔离型开关电感准Z源逆变器
Isolated Switched-inductor Quasi Z Source Inverters

中文摘要:
      为了克服传统Z源/准Z源拓扑升压能力不足、无法实现输入输出侧电气隔离等缺陷,本文提出了两种隔离型开关电感准Z源逆变器, 利用隔离变压器代替传统准Z源拓扑中的一个电感,使电路具有升降压的功能。探讨了电路的工作原理及控制方法,仿真及实验结果证明了拓扑的有效性。
英文摘要:
      In order to overcome the disadvantages of original Quasi Z source/ Z source inverter, such as limited boost ability, unable to realize the isolation between input and output, and so on, then two isolated switched-inductor Quasi Z source inverters with buck and boost ability are proposed in this paper, where an isolated transformer is used to replace an inductor in original qZSI topology. The circuit operation and control strategy are discussed in detail, the simulation and experimental results are presented to validate the effectiveness of the proposed topology.
